IF THE STRUT INSULATOR IS CRACKED, THERE IS A POTENTIAL FOR THE STRUT ROD TO COME OUT OF ITS MOUNTING POSITION, WHICH COULD AFFECT VEHICLE STABILITY AND INCREASE THE RISK OF A CRASH.

NISSAN IS RECALLING CERTAIN MODEL YEAR 2009 AND 2010 ALTIMA AND MAXIMA PASSENGER CARS. THE UPPER FRONT STRUT INSULATORS MAY HAVE BEEN MANUFACTURED OUT OF SPECIFICATION RESULTING IN A POTENTIAL FOR THE STRUT INSULATOR TO CRACK.

I purchased this vehicle when it was about 2 years old. I have had it now for 5 years. So many problems -- steering wheel motor for the telescoping stopped working and of course dealerships want to charge me $1,000. Nissan Manufactures declined to fix it although the extended warranty had just expired -- interesting and I see this problem all over the internet where steering wheel mechanisms goes bad on a Maxima. This is not an old car. Nissan will not fix the problems. Recently alternator went out on while I was in traffic on the 110 fwy in Los Angeles. Each time I take the car to the dealer its something new. Lower ARMs $1,288.88, Front struts $1.061.52, Rear Shocks $843.99 and Air filter $27.20. I took my car to Firestone to get the AC leak repaired -- dealer wanted to rob me. This is not a $40,000 car. I would say lease it but never buy it or stay far away from Nissan altogether. I have had too many problems for a vehicle I purchased Certified. I thought Certified was an extra protection -- it was not in my case. My Toyota is 1999 and I have not had this many problems. I purchased my car at Nissan Auto Nation Power on Rosecrans near 405 fwy. The car had originally purchased at South Bay Nissan. I place the blame on the manufacture as well as the dealerships. Maybe my post will stop someone from buying a Nissan and especially a Maxima.
